How do you put a whirlpool oven door back on.

Lift the oven door by grasping each side. With the door at the same angle as the removal position (approximately 1” - 2” [2.5 cm – 5.1 cm] from the closed position), seat the notch of the hinge arm into the bottom edge of the hinge slot. The notch of the hinge arm must be fully seated into the bottom of the slot. Fully open the door.

Stephen Orrick. June 2007. lay oven door flat on the floor. With pliers pull hinge back until you see a little hole. Insert a nail through the hole (both hinges) the lift door, line up into slots, pull nails out and door should be in place. Be very careful nails do not snap and fly into your eye or face. I put the door back on and removed the pins etc.Jan 9, 2012 · Source: From: Removing the door on a Whirlpool range model SF305PEEN Pull the hinges from the door until you expose the small round opening on each hinge. Insert a small finishing nail through the holes in the hinges. Release the hinge. The small nails hold the hinges open. Lift the oven door. Make sure the open hinges face away from you. Insert the hinges into the slots cut in each side of the oven opening.

An oven door repair may be needed if the door hinge breaks or is bent out of shape. Oven doors have two door hinges, a left and right. On some ovens the same hinge is used, on other ovens the right hinge and left hinge have different part numbers.
